
A bird’s eye view! Seagull caught on London traffic camera goes viral
A seagull became famous online after Transport for London Traffic News posted a video of the bird looking into a traffic camera at the north end of the Blackwall Tunnel on social media on Tuesday.
The bird landed on the device and looked around for a while as if trying to understand where it was.
“Our cameras usually give us a bird’s eye view of traffic across London, but we’d like to thank our new colleagues Graeme and Steve for helping out at beak times,” said a TFL spokesperson on Twitter.
